Bandai Namco’s Hit Puzzle Platformer Series ‘Little Nightmares’ is Coming to VR Soon
SHARE

Bandai Namco introduced {that a} new entry into the hit puzzle-platformer franchise Little Nightmares is coming to VR.

Known as Little Nightmares VR: Altered Echoes, the sport is presently in improvement by Iconik Studio, recognized for its work on each Quest title Looking VR (2024) and King Pong (2021) for PC VR headsets.

Particulars are nonetheless skinny, so there’s no phrase but on the right track platforms or potential launch window, which leaves quite a lot of query marks. What is for certain although is we’re in for some extra of the franchise’s creepy, atmospheric horror.

Moreover, the sport’s official copy reads: Each step echoes nearer… does this tune sound acquainted, little ones? Try this Little Nightmares VR: Altered Echoes teaser for the upcoming sport, coming quickly.

Whereas the 45-second teaser trailer provides little perception into whether or not the sport goes for a Moss-fashion third-person view, or a extra immersive first-person view, we did get a quick glimpse on the franchise’s iconic Music Field, which is seen all through the sequence throughout puzzles and environmental storytelling.

We’ll have our eyes peeled for any extra info on Little Nightmares VR: Altered Echoes within the meantime. Because the trailer was launched by Bandai Namco Europe, we’re hoping to study extra on the firm’s subsequent huge gaming expo look, which is slated to be Gamescom 2025—kicking off August twentieth in Cologne, Germany.
